Support #6743

[TPMS_GL063] - Promotion > Business Meeting > SMS Notification

Added by Siti Norahayu Mohd Desa almost 8 years ago. Updated almost 8 years ago.

Status:Work Completed-End life cycleStart date:October 31, 2016
Priority:UrgentDue date:October 31, 2016
Assignee:Najmi Pasarudin% Done:

100%

Category:GO_LiveSpent time:-
Target version:-

Description

Error berikut masih berlaku apabila proceed untuk hantar SMS kepada Malaysia Company walaupun telah membuat pembetulan pada mobile phone yang ada dash '-' atau yang tiada no 0 dihadapan seperti '12856434'.

Mohon bantuan untuk selesaikan masalah ini dengan kadar SEGERA kerana penghantaran SMS akan digunakan pada hari event iaitu 2 November (Rabu).

Please refer attached.

GL063 - TPMS_ SMS error.pdf (158 KB) Siti Norahayu Mohd Desa , October 31, 2016 16:46

History

#1 Updated by Najmi Pasarudin almost 8 years ago

  • Status changed from New - Begin Life Cycle to Development / Work In Progress

#2 Updated by Najmi Pasarudin almost 8 years ago

  • % Done changed from 0 to 90

Cause:
Code does not handle error correctly. When there is at least one invalid phone number, the sms process stop and show the error for last process only.

Example 1
If there are 99 message sent and 1 message fail at the end, TPMS will show message as error.

Example 2
If there are 100 phone numbers with invalid number at the 51st number, the process will stop after successfully sent 50 messages and TPMS will show message as error.

Solution:
Make the process to send sms to all numbers despite having at least one invalid number. TPMS will show status for all number if some are invalid. TPMS will show successful message if all messages is sent.

#3 Updated by Najmi Pasarudin almost 8 years ago

  • Status changed from Development / Work In Progress to Internal Testing
  • Assignee changed from Najmi Pasarudin to Siti Norahayu Mohd Desa

Issue:
Sms for meeting notification fail to send.

Cause:
  1. Sms stop sending if there is at least one invalid mobile phone number.
  2. Sms only support mobile phone number with 10 numbers.
Solution:
  1. Fix code to send sms to all mobile phone number despite invalid number.
  2. Update registration form to support mobile phone number with 12 number.
Test scenario:
  1. Access Promotion > Event Business Meeting.
  2. Access Business Meeting from drop down option.
  3. Access Notification tab.
  4. Select a company and click by sms.
  5. Fill in the sms message text box and click send.
  6. Expected result, send sms successful.

#4 Updated by Siti Norahayu Mohd Desa almost 8 years ago

  • Status changed from Internal Testing to Pending Customer Feedback
  • % Done changed from 90 to 100

Send for User Testing

#5 Updated by Siti Norahayu Mohd Desa almost 8 years ago

  • Status changed from Pending Customer Feedback to Pending Prod Deployment
  • Assignee changed from Siti Norahayu Mohd Desa to Najmi Pasarudin

Dear Ayu,

The issue has been tested in UAT environment. Tested with mobile number 011. The SMS has been successful send and received.

Regards,

Azliza Husain
Application Unit
Information Technology Division,
MATRADE,
Tel (DL) : +603-62077315
Tel(GL) : +603-62077077
Email:

Hi Najmi,

Please prepare migration document and war file for production deployment.

Migration Plan ID: TPMS_ID0018
War File: TPMS_v047

#6 Updated by Najmi Pasarudin almost 8 years ago

  • Status changed from Pending Prod Deployment to Work Completed-End life cycle

Migration ID: TPMS_ID0018
War File: TPMS_v047
Planned date: 25/11/2016
Deployed date: 28/11/2016

Delayed due to event day on 26 and 27 November 2016.

Also available in: Atom PDF